Floor Water Damage Restoration Cost In The Meadows, FL
The cost of floor water damage restoration can vary depending on the severity of the damage, size of the affected area, and local conditions in The Meadows, FL. Our team offers free estimates and on-site assessments to find out the extent of the damage and provide a personalized restoration plan.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water Extraction | $500 – $2,500 | Size of affected area, type of flooring, and amount of water damage |
| Drying and Dehumidification | $1,000 – $5,000 | Size of affected area, type of flooring, and amount of water damage |
| Restoration and Repair | $2,000 – $10,000 | Size of affected area, type of flooring, and amount of water damage |
| Final Inspection and Cleaning | $500 – $2,000 | Size of affected area and type of flooring |
| Insurance Claims Help | $0 – $1,000 | Complexity of claims process and amount of documentation required |
| Emergency Service Fee | $100 – $500 | Time of day, day of week, and urgency of situation |
